## Building Access — Spares Room (Hullbrook Annex)

Contractors: the spare hardware room is down the east corridor on the ground floor, third door on the left. Sign in at the front desk first and grab a visitor lanyard. Anything you take out, jot it in the blue logbook — yes, even the little stuff. The door self-locks, so don't wedge it. To get in, punch in the code below.

staff pass of hagug-taguf = bdg-HJ-9

Handover note — Marlow to Ibbetson, cc release manager. The Cinderpath tile-rendering cache layer is mid-migration to the new eviction policy; flags are staged but not flipped. Do not ship build 7.2 until the warm-cache verification on the Bellwick region passes twice in a row — one pass can be a fluke from leftover hot tiles. The verification harness reads its sealed config at startup and will stop at an interactive prompt. At that prompt, enter the recovery passphrase that follows below.

strongbox words: lamwyn-istax-tamvan-beldor-pelax-norys-kasdor-wenmir-kelax-ralix-holir-silok-ulawyn

Localizing date formats in Fernwheel is mostly painless, but heads up for future maintainers: the locale tables live in the formatting service, not the app. We fetch them at boot and cache for an hour, so a stale cache can make dates look wrong even after a fix ships. To refresh manually, hit the admin reload endpoint — it requires the service credential from the env file. Put that credential on the next line, right here:

env line for tagag-bahaf: VAULT_KEY29=79f54886c19ecf5e7c4c4246f931c

Ticket: Slimmed image breaks runtime on Pellarc build agents.

Repro steps:
1. Build the hollowed image with the strip-layers profile enabled.
2. Push to the staging registry and deploy to the canary pool.
3. Container exits with a missing shared-library error within ten seconds.

Expected: parity with the full image. Actual: crash loop. Suspect the trim step removes the resolver libs. To pull the failing image from the staging registry, authenticate with the token below.

session JWT of tawip-kajog = eyJhbGciOiJIUzI1NiIsInR5cCI6IkpXVCJ9.eyJzdWIiOiI2dKYGGIn0.afsnASii